Description
A part brick part stone under slate three bedroom detached property with driveway parking, a double garage, and front and rear gardens with views over open countryside. 17A Deans Row extends to in excess of 1,500 sq. ft. with accommodation comprising an entrance hall, a sitting room, a kitchen/dining/family room with a pantry, a utility room, and a downstairs shower room. There are three first floor bedrooms and a family bathroom.
The property has a right of way over a short distance of the neighbourÂ’s drive, providing access to its own drive and to an integral double garage. There are front and rear gardens with side access and the rear garden, enclosed by post and rail fencing, backs on to farmland with views over open countryside and mature indigenous trees. There are gravelled seating areas at the front and rear and shrub beds and paving beneath the kitchen window.
Accommodation The sitting room has a triple aspect and wood burning stove whilst the dual aspect kitchen/dining/family room has French doors to the garden, a range of base and wall units, an electric hob, a double electric oven, space and plumbing for a dishwasher, a shelved pantry cupboard and room for both dining and seating areas. Stairs in the entrance hall access the landing and three bedrooms on the first floor. The triple aspect main bedroom has views over open countryside to the rear. Bedrooms two and three are both double rooms and there is a three piece family bathroom.
Schooling and Situation The primary school in the village is rated outstanding by Ofsted and the property is in catchment of Campion School, Bugbrooke. Other local schools include Quinton House, Northampton High School, Northampton School for Boys, Beachborough School and Winchester House School. The village has a village hall, a church and a public house.
